#36210, "Blown motor. what engine to swap in? PLEASE READ"
Ok guys, somehow ive managed to put a rod through my motor. I mean literally too. If you were me, what engine would you put back in the car? Same motor? Ive heard rumors of a 2.2L Stroker motor made by Howell Auto. ? Is it at all possible to put Gst engine? Please give me advice.

#36213, "RE: Blown motor. what engine to swap in? PLEASE READ" In response to Reply # 0
You have a few choices. The gst would be way to much of a hassle (check things weve seen before.) then you have the 2.2stroker from howell and the 2.4 block from the stratus or breeze or dodge caravan. Jus search around here and I'm sure you'll find info for all of em.
